URL:
<http://gna.org/bugs/?14525>
Summary: Crash while trying to scroll with keyboard in the
selector window of STD scenario
Project: Battle for Wesnoth
Submitted by: petevine
Submitted on: Wednesday 10/14/2009 at 21:35
Category: Bug
Severity: 4 - Important
Priority: 5 - Normal
Item Group: Graphics
Status: None
Privacy: Public
Assigned to: None
Originator Email:
Open/Closed: Open
Discussion Lock: Any
Release: 1.6.5
Operating System: Linux
_______________________________________________________
Details:
Hi,
I've stumbled on a reproducible crash in BfW 1.6.5 while playing the Solo
Tower Defense scenario. During the game, after bringing up the tower upgrade
window, pressing the down arrow immediately crashes wesnoth. Selecting with
the mouse works fine. Also, STD for Wesnoth 1.4.7 with its old, narrower
selector window doesn't cause this problem.
The program crashes with the following mesaage:
wesnoth: sdl_utils.cpp:286: surface scale_surface(const surface&, int, int,
bool): Assertion `h >= 0' failed.
And gdb says:
(gdb) backtrace
#0 0x40781681 in __kill () at __kill:-1
#1 0x4016a47d in pthread_kill (thread=10329, signo=0) at signals.c:65
#2 0x4016a9fb in raise (sig=1075272444) at signals.c:236
#3 0x40782e89 in abort () at ../sysdeps/generic/abort.c:88
#4 0x4077b622 in __assert_fail (assertion=0x0, file=0x0, line=0,
function=0x8493fc0 "surface scale_surface(const surface&, int, int,
bool)")
at assert.c:74
Can anyone try to reproduce the crash on their own system? I'm not sure if
there's something wrong with my build (compiled with gcc 4.4.1 for athlon-xp
architecture) or the bug is genuine.
Thanks
_______________________________________________________
Reply to this item at:
<http://gna.org/bugs/?14525>
_______________________________________________
Message sent via/by Gna!
http://gna.org/
_______________________________________________
Wesnoth-bugs mailing list
[email protected]
https://mail.gna.org/listinfo/wesnoth-bugs